Job Description:
  • Develops and coordinates patient services to review NCQA standards.
  • Assists and support the Quality Officer to review and monitor COI strategic plan.
  • Assists providers by monitoring patient care plan, and treatment problems.
  • Works collaboratively with clinical team members of the patient's treatment team. Maintains all records and reports related to NCQA/PCMH and keeps track of data in an Excel spreadsheet.
  • Coordinates PCMH committee meetings, serves on health-related task forces and advisory committees, including the Clinical Effectiveness Group (CEG). Attends NCQA workshops and webinars.
  • Provides administrative services for assistance with any additional needs. Provides health education to patients, staff, and practitioners within area of specialty as it related to NCQA compliance.
